Exploring nest structures of acorn dwelling ants with x-ray microtomography and surface based 3D visibility graph analysis

Abstract
The physical spaces within which organisms live affect their biology and in many cases can be considered part of their extended phenotype. The nests of social insect societies have a fundamental impact on their ability to function as complex superorganisms.
